Weight Regulations

Knowing the weight limits for semi trucks is vital. Many states have single axle and group axle weight limits which must be adhered to. Weigh stations are prevalent along interstates, where truckers are weighed to ensure that they do not exceed the weight limits for their vehicle or load. If a trucker is found to be in violation of these restrictions, they could be fined or even imprisoned, based on the state they reside in and their criminal record.

Axle groups have a greater limit on weight because the vehicle is more secure when the weight is spread across more axles. This also allows for the transport of more cargo. A single tire on an wheel can only be weighed up to 650 pounds per inch however, if two tires are mounted on the same axle, it can be weighed as high as 1300 pounds.

There are restrictions on the kind of trailers that can be used with the tractor. Some states allow only one trailer, while others permit triple or twin trailers. Many states also require a fifth wheel on the trailer, which is a plate which sits over the drive wheels, and connects (hooks up) the trailer with the tractor unit. Day cab tractors as well as sleeper cabs can be found. They all have a sleeping area inside the tractor unit.

Lane Restrictions

In addition to limitations on lane width truck drivers also must adhere to speed limits and traffic lights. Trucks cannot drive at the same speed as vehicles for passengers and, should they do, they may cause accidents. In many cases the truck driver is at fault in these accidents. Truck drivers may be driving longer than they are entitled to, ignoring the hours-of-service regulations or be tired or distracted behind the steering wheel.

Truck drivers are also forbidden from driving in the left side of the road. This is due to the fact that it takes much longer for trucks to brake than passenger vehicles. This could result in a dangerous situation, particularly for cars that are smaller and could get stuck behind trucks when they suddenly slow down or stop.

There are some states that specifically exclude big trucks and block them from using the left lane, while others limit the use of the lane in certain circumstances. In certain instances these laws are determined by weight and axel limits, while in other they may be based on vehicle descriptions or directions.

Even if there's no state-wide law governing lane restrictions, you should still check the local rules and follow them. It is also recommended to move to the right when you see trucks blocking the lane.
